Commission hears letter alleging unpaid Meadowbrooks repairs; staff to refer to attorney

City Commission of Hallandale Beach · November 19, 2025

Summary

A resident letter read to the commission alleged that Meadowbrooks entrance repairs were paid for but never performed; staff said the city was not responsible and the matter will be routed to the city attorney and risk management for follow-up.

During public remarks the mayor read a resident letter alleging that building entrance repairs at Meadowbrooks were paid by the city but that the work was never completed. The mayor said the letter raised a "huge red flag" and asked whether the city had settled through risk management.

City staff answered that the city was not responsible for performing the work and suggested the mayor provide the letter to the city attorney and risk management for follow-up. Commissioners asked for copies and requested staff investigate and report back.

Next step: Staff will provide copies to the city attorney and risk management for investigation and response; commission will be updated when staff has more information.
